It Took More Than a Heart Attack to Get Matty Matheson Sober
Matty Matheson is a Canadian chef, restaurateur, and media personality known for his infectious energy and candid approach to discussing mental health and addiction recovery. After suffering a heart attack in his thirties, Matheson embarked on a journey toward sobriety that became central to his personal narrative and public work. He's built a multifaceted career spanning cooking shows, podcasting, and comedy appearances, bringing his unfiltered perspective to conversations about life's struggles and victories.
